nearby

Definitions of nearby
  1. adverb
    not far away in relative terms
    “she works nearby
    “the planets orbiting nearby are Venus and Mars”
  2. adjective
    close at hand
    “the nearby towns”
    “concentrated his study on the nearby planet Venus”
    Synonyms:
    close, near, nigh
    not far distant in time or space or degree or circumstances
